|
закрытие чужой(своей) программы
|
|||
---|---|---|---|
#18+
моя программа имеет множество версий(ясно дело, чем новее, тем лучше), поэтому перед установкой она должна проверить, имеется ли на компе старая версия, удалить её, установиться. я делаю это так: Код: vbnet 1. 2. 3. 4. 5. 6. 7. 8. 9. 10. 11. 12. 13. 14. 15.
всё работает как надо, если старая версия программы запущена. но если она и так выключена, то код даёт taskkill'у команду закрыть процесс Down.exe, затем устанавливает новую версию, после чего taskkill убивает процесс новой программы! т.е. программа вырубает сама себя, не успев установиться полностью. и, соб-но, вопрос: ... |
|||
:
Нравится:
Не нравится:
|
|||
02.11.2013, 19:17 |
|
закрытие чужой(своей) программы
|
|||
---|---|---|---|
#18+
Клевер, Exit Sub перед End Sub не нужен. http://www.nullskull.com/q/20914/how-to-detect-an-open-programe-g--winword.aspx ... |
|||
:
Нравится:
Не нравится:
|
|||
02.11.2013, 22:00 |
|
|
start [/forum/topic.php?fid=60&msg=38451045&tid=2156712]: |
0ms |
get settings: |
9ms |
get forum list: |
13ms |
check forum access: |
5ms |
check topic access: |
5ms |
track hit: |
71ms |
get topic data: |
9ms |
get forum data: |
2ms |
get page messages: |
38ms |
get tp. blocked users: |
1ms |
others: | 13ms |
total: | 166ms |
0 / 0 |